Racinbob
25 minutes ago, squonk said:

Spray clear over the wet red and you can handle it in an hour.

 

22 minutes ago, Achto said:

But then how long does it take for the red to dry under the clear???

 

Some of the smaller parts on Dino were Rusty spray bombed. That was the first time I did it Mikes way with the clear. I was amazed at the difference. Don't wait for the final coat of red to dry. Immediately after doing the final grab the clear and hit it. It dries fast and the finish looks deeper. As he just said as I was typing this I think it mixes with the red and everything dries faster.  The finish even feels better.

Racinbob
10 hours ago, WHX?? said:

That's what Madge @AMC RULES does & he's the rattle can queenie. They look good in pics but how's the scratch resistance? 

Every time I picked up the dammed clear I got bubbling and start over. 

 

That was my problem with the clear. I try to forget the number of red finishes I destroyed trying to clear coat it per the manufacturers destructions. Ignore those and do it Mikes way. I'm sure the durability isn't up to using hardener but I can't help but believe it's better than without the clear.
